In the field of water purification, this product is one of the core agents in water treatment plants, covering the entire wastewater treatment process. It plays a crucial role in the treatment of both industrial wastewater (such as wastewater from chemical, printing and dyeing, and papermaking industries) and municipal sewage. Wastewater generated during industrial production often contains acidic pollutants, heavy metal ions, and various organic impurities. Urban domestic sewage, due to residential discharge, is prone to pH imbalances and excessive suspended solids.
This type of acidic wastewater not only severely corrodes water treatment equipment, pipes, and structures, shortening equipment lifespan and increasing maintenance costs, but also inhibits the activity of microorganisms in biological treatment tanks, leading to decreased pollutant degradation efficiency and affecting wastewater treatment compliance rates.
Industrial-grade 99% pure caustic soda tablets, with their strong and stable alkalinity, can quickly neutralize acidic substances in water, precisely adjusting the wastewater pH to the nationally recommended range of 6.5-8.5. This lays the foundation for subsequent biological treatment, sedimentation, and filtration, ensuring the efficient and orderly operation of the entire water treatment process.
Simultaneously, the hydroxide ions generated upon dissolving in water can chemically react with heavy metal ions such as lead, cadmium, chromium, and mercury in wastewater, forming insoluble hydroxide precipitates. These precipitates can be completely separated and removed through subsequent sedimentation and filtration processes, breaking the heavy metal pollution chain in water bodies at its source.
This helps wastewater meet the "Discharge Standard of Pollutants for Municipal Wastewater Treatment Plants" (GB 18918-2002), achieving compliant discharge or recycling, thus saving water resources and reducing environmental pressure.
Furthermore, this product plays a crucial role in the sludge disposal stage of water treatment. Its alkaline properties can disrupt the cell walls of microorganisms in the sludge, decompose organic sticky substances in the sludge, effectively reduce the sludge's water content, and significantly reduce its volume. This not only facilitates sludge transportation and storage but also reduces the labor and material costs of sludge disposal, further improving the operational efficiency of water treatment plants and lowering overall operating expenses.

In the daily operation and maintenance of water treatment plants, core equipment components such as ultrafiltration membranes and reverse osmosis membranes are crucial for water purification. Over long-term operation, organic matter, colloids, and microorganisms in the water adhere to the membrane surface, forming a fouling layer. This leads to decreased membrane flux and reduced filtration efficiency. Failure to clean promptly will shorten the lifespan of the membrane components and increase equipment replacement costs.
The cleaning solution prepared with industrial-grade 99% pure caustic soda tablets can have its concentration adjusted according to the degree of membrane fouling. Through a combination of gentle soaking and circulating rinsing, it quickly penetrates the fouling layer on the membrane surface, efficiently decomposing and stripping organic pollutants, thoroughly removing deposits from the membrane surface, effectively restoring membrane flux, ensuring the filtration effect of the membrane module, extending its service life, and reducing the equipment operation and maintenance costs of water treatment plants.
In food-related applications, the uses of industrial-grade and food-grade sodium hydroxide must be strictly distinguished, and they must not be used interchangeably. Industrial-grade 99% pure caustic soda tablets are only for cleaning and disinfecting equipment, containers, and production environments in food processing workshops and should not be used in direct contact with food or during food processing.
During cleaning, the caustic soda tablets can be slowly dissolved in clean water at a concentration ratio of 0.5%-2%. After stirring evenly, the cleaning solution is prepared. The equipment and containers are then immersed in this solution for 10-20 minutes. Its strong alkalinity rapidly decomposes grease, food residue, and various stains on the equipment surface. Simultaneously, its alkaline properties can destroy the cell walls of microorganisms, inhibiting their reproduction and achieving a dual effect of cleaning and disinfection.
After cleaning, the equipment and container surfaces must be thoroughly rinsed with plenty of running water to ensure no caustic soda residue remains. Only after testing confirms compliance with relevant hygiene standards for food production sites can the equipment be used again, ensuring the compliance and safety of the food production environment from the source.
